Alloy Steel WP9 Cross Pipe Fittings are a common piping component used in industrial and construction applications. These specialized pipe fittings are made from a combination of alloy steel and chromium, which makes them strong, durable, reliable and highly resistant to corrosion. The unique properties of Alloy Steel WP9 Cross Pipe Fittings create an ideal fitting for various mechanical systems, including transporting high-pressure gas or fluids. They provide secure connections in tight spaces and are also appropriate for use in areas where temperatures can fluctuate significantly without causing any weakening or leaks within the structure. Additionally, as with most alloy steel components, these fittings require minimal maintenance over their lifetime, making them practical solutions for long-term projects.
